Getting There

  • Car

    If you are driving from the Mount Bromo area, start by heading southwest towards the Probolinggo-Malang road (Jalan Raya Probolinggo-Malang). Continue on this road for about 20 km until you reach the junction for the Tumpang area. Follow the signs for Tumpang and turn onto Jalan Raya Tumpang. After approximately 15 km, you will arrive at Benjor. Look for the signs directing you to Coban Cinde, which is located at 2R5R+P3H, Benjor, Kec. Tumpang, Kabupaten Malang, East Java. Parking is available near the waterfall.

  • Public Transportation

    To reach Coban Cinde using public transportation, start by taking a minibus or local bus from Mount Bromo to Malang. The bus ride takes around 2 hours. Once you arrive at the Malang bus terminal, transfer to a local minibus heading to Tumpang. This leg of the journey will take approximately 30 minutes. Upon reaching Tumpang, ask for a ride to Benjor. Local drivers are usually willing to take you directly to Coban Cinde. Expect to pay around IDR 50,000-100,000 for the ride from Tumpang to Coban Cinde. Be sure to confirm the price before starting your journey.

  • Motorbike Rental

    For those seeking an adventurous option, consider renting a motorbike in the Mount Bromo area. This gives you more flexibility in your travels. Head towards the Probolinggo-Malang road and follow the same route mentioned for cars. The ride should take around 1.5 hours. Make sure to wear a helmet and follow local traffic regulations. The rental cost typically ranges from IDR 75,000 to IDR 150,000 per day, depending on the motorbike model.

Discover more about Coban Cinde

Coban Cinde is a striking waterfall located in East Java, Indonesia, renowned for its stunning natural beauty and tranquil ambiance. This breathtaking destination is surrounded by lush, verdant forests that create a serene atmosphere, ideal for visitors looking to connect with nature. The waterfall cascades gracefully into a crystal-clear pool, inviting tourists to take a refreshing dip or simply enjoy the soothing sounds of water flowing over rocks. The vibrant colors of the surrounding foliage, especially during the rainy season, enhance the picturesque scenery, making it a photographer's paradise. The journey to Coban Cinde is an adventure in itself. Visitors can traverse scenic hiking trails that meander through the dense jungle, offering glimpses of the diverse flora and fauna endemic to the region. Along the way, you may encounter local wildlife and hear the melodic calls of exotic birds, adding to the experience of exploring the great outdoors. The well-maintained paths ensure that even novice hikers can enjoy the trek without difficulty.
